Foreigners opened more than 1,100 new companies in Ukraine in 2024, led by wholesalers

Marjan Blan / Unsplash

Foreign owners registered more than 1,109 new businesses in Ukraine in 2024, with the biggest single group coming from Turkey — 201 companies.

Polish citizens followed, with 90 companies, then the US with 89. The number of new companies is a 24% decrease from 2023's 1,464, and 60% drop from pre-war level of 2,770 in 2021.
